Queensland decks and patios collect mould, algae and weathering fast — especially in shaded corners and around pools or garden edges.
A proper clean removes the slippery buildup, sharpens the whole outdoor area visually and often brings tired-looking surfaces back far more than homeowners expect.

Optional brightening
Older timber can often come back further with a brightening treatment after the wash.
For weathered decks that have gone silver-grey, brightening can restore a warmer natural tone and prep the boards for oiling or sealing afterwards.
It is a popular add-on when homeowners want the space to feel properly revived, not just cleaned.
